ELON, N.C. – The Elon women's soccer team opens the 2015 season this weekend with matches on the road at Charleston Southern on Friday, Aug. 21 at 4 p.m., followed by a trip to Davidson on Sunday, Aug. 23, at 2 p.m.

Series History
Elon and Charleston Southern have met six times and both teams have split the series 3-3 at this point. This will be the first matchup between the Phoenix and the Bucs since 2002. Charleston Southern defeated Elon 1-0 on Oct. 14, 2002 in Elon, N.C.

Davidson and Elon have more of a history against each other, as this will be the 23rd all-time meeting between the two sides. The Wildcats hold the edge with a 13-8-1 all-time record, but the Phoenix are 3-1-1 in the last five matchups. Elon defeated Davidson 3-1 on Nov. 3, 2013 in the Southern Conference tournament quarterfinals. Nicole Dennion has scored three times against Davidson in her career.

About the Phoenix
Entering his eighth season at the helm and second in the Colonial Athletic Association, head coach Chris Neal and Elon returns 22 players and seven starters from a team that experienced their first season in the CAA last season. Neal also added 10 new freshmen to the fold in his 2015 recruiting class. The Phoenix finished 5-12 overall last season.
 
A total of 13 returning players have at least 10 games of action of CAA soccer from last season. 2014 CAA All-Freshman Team member, sophomore forward Grace Bennett, returns after leading the team in scoring a year ago. Fellow sophomore and forward Sydney Schilling will be back with Bennett as she finished second in goals last season.
 
The Phoenix will have strong leadership as they have seven seniors for the upcoming season. Senior defender Mel Insley will look to lead the back line next season after starting 14 games last season.
 
Scouting Charleston Southern
The Bucs are also looking to bounce back after a 5-13-1 finish last season. Charleston Southern returns junior forward and Big South Honorable Mention Anna Sells who finished third in the Big South last year with 11 goals. The Bucs were picked to finish 10th in the preseason Big South Preseason Poll.
 
Scouting Davidson
The Wildcats finished the 2014 season 5-12-2 overall and finished 13th in the Atlantic 10 Conference last season. Davidson's key returner is senior midfielder Vicky Bruce who finished first on the team in assists and second in goals and points last season. The Wildcats will host Albany (N.Y.) on Friday before taking on the Phoenix on Sunday at 2 p.m.
 
Up Next
After their two matches this weekend, the Phoenix will travel to Raleigh, N.C. to take on ACC opponent NC State on Friday, Aug. 27, at 7 p.m. Elon will then wrap up the second weekend of the season with a road trip to Chattanooga on Sunday, Aug. 30. That match will kick off at 1 p.m.
